In March 2012 the GMWC piled into a rented minivan and embarked on their first field trip. The first stop was at Tahbilk, the second was for a bbq lunch and afternoon of tastings at Mitchelton.

The folk at the Mitchelton cellar door were friendly, very accommodating and generous with their session of wine tasting. The highlights for me were their Print Shiraz, and the Botrytis Riesling (which we opened another bottle of in the carpark on our way out to toast a great day – see write-up and pics here).
